Castro: I have never been sacked before, and my focus is on the Iraqi Police match
Sunday 15-09-2024

The Portuguese Luis Castro, Al-Nasr coach, responded to those calling for his dismissal from coaching the team due to poor results, the most recent of which was the exciting draw with Al-Ahly in the Saudi League Clasico.


Voices calling for Luis Castro’s departure from Al-Nasr training rose after the fatal 1-1 draw against Al-Ahly in El Clásico, round 3 of the Saudi League, last Friday.


Castro was at the head of the Al-Nasr team delegation that arrived in Iraq in preparation for meeting the police in the first round of the AFC Champions League matches for the elite, tomorrow, Monday.

Castro said, during the press conference for the match, in response to rumors about his impending dismissal: “I have never been dismissed from any club before.”


He continued, saying: “My focus at the present time is on the team’s next match against the Iraqi police and winning it tomorrow.”


He added: “Unfortunately, people have become judgmental.” “Only working from the results.”


He continued: “I do not care whether it is my last match with Al-Nasr or not; The important thing is that I do my work to the fullest and work every day to develop myself.”
